After 45 minutes,        squeeze out liquid from potatoes and add salt, pepper, and chickpea        flour. Mix and set aside. If there is still too much liquid in the        bowl, add a little more flour.                In a frying pan, heat 1/2 tb oil and saute the onions. Add carrots        and saute for another 5 minutes. Add tomatoes, cilantro leaves, and        garam masala. Stir well. Remove from heat and set aside.                In a heavy skillet, heat 1 tb oil and coat entire interior of skillet.        Divide potato mixture into 4 parts. Take 1 portion and spread it        evenly over the bottom of skillet. Cover and cook over low heat,        until the potatoes are cooked and hold together. Flip the "omlette"        over and cook until the bottom turns a golden brown. Flip again and        cover half the omlette with a quarter of the filling; top with some        of the grated paneer. Fold omlette in half. Press down and continue        heating for a minute more. Transfer omlette to a plate and serve        immediately.
